WebAug 23, 2024 · Here are some tips for handling a schizophrenia crisis: 3. Avoid trying to reason with a person experiencing psychosis. Understand the person is likely scared, confused, and feeling out of control. Take a mindful deep breath and exhale irritation, frustration, or anger (do not express these emotions to the person). Delusions … WebJul 4, 2024 · Hold a calm conversation. If the psychotic individual is not violent, talk to them in a normal voice. It is best to give 5 times the amount of space, maintain an open posture, and avoid facing the person squarely, which could appear threatening. Try to comfort them, if they experience or hallucinate something unpleasant.
